Don Pickering recently got in touch with me about his Kesterson heritage. Don is the son Jack Thomas Drury Pickering born 22 Jan 1918 in Folkstone England, died 11 November 1988. Jack was actually born Thomas Kesterson and was given up for adoption probably as soon as he was born. Don did not learn of his fathers adoption until after he died in 1988. Jack found out that he was adopted when he went to join the Air Force in WW II. He apparently chose to keep it a secret from his family. Thomas Kesterson (Jack Pickering) was the son of Thomas Jefferson Kesterson b 20 Dec 1898 in Pike Co IL , died 19 Sep 1951 in California. Thomas was the son of George Kesterson & Nancy Helen Manker. You might remember that George moved his family to Canada in the early 1900's. Young Thomas who was 15 years of age, decided to join the Canadian Expeditionary Forces in WW I. He lied about his age in order to get it in. Thomas met Ada Jenkins in England - married her and had a son by her. I have to guess the rest of the story - the marriage didn't work out, Thomas left them both and Ada probably had to give up the child for the good of both of them. I found Ada Kesterson in 1920 in the Snohomish WA Census, age 22 living alone. Its unclear if Thomas brought her to the US or if she came on her own. So thanks to Don writing to me, we now know what became of the young son Thomas had with Ada. Thomas Jefferson Kesterson was married Lucille Levee 31 Dec 1919 in Clallem WA and went on to have a family with her. All this in the young mans life before he had even reached the age of 21!!

Thomas Armstrong Kesterson 14 Oct 1853 - 1 Mar 1907 Anderson TN (son of James Roland & Eliza Jane (Walker) Kestrson) married the 2nd time to Eliza J Dunn 30 Sep 1900. His first wife was Sarah Jane Russell. Eliza J Dunn had several children previous to her marriage, by a man by the name of Masten Hill. I have just recently discovered that some (or all) of these children used the Kesterson name. We have now found a descendant of one of those children Judy Solis, whose line is listed below. Her father was Jesse Monroe Kesterson who had been sitting in my files for years. I knew his father was Samuel Kesterson but I couldn't find the parents of Samuel. Now - thankfully - we know. Eliza Jane Dunn's children were Nola Bell, Cora, Minnie Mae, Ethel Frona and Samuel Wesley Hill.. So if there are other descendants of these children we'd like to meet them. They may have also have used the name Kesterson when they married.

OBIT: November 28, 1920 - May 4, 2003. Louis Kesterson Keys Jr, age 82, of Franklin, OH; died Sunday May 4, 2003 at Sycamore Glen Retirement Community. He was born in Sallisaw, OK on November 28, 1920 the son of Louis Kesterson Keys Sr and Dolly (Garrett) Keys. Mr. Keys was a veteran of WW II serving 4 years in the Army Air Corp and was a registered member of the Cherokee Nation. He was employed by General Motors Frigidaire division for 30 years. He was preceded in death by his parents, a daughter Grace in 1991, 2 brothers Carnell and Ted Keys, a sister Bonnie Keys. Surviving are his wife of 45 years Maurine Keys; a son Kess (Susan) Keys of Athens, a daughter Lois Bennett (George) of Enon, a step son Bill (Bonnie) McGuire of Franklin, a sister-in-law Maude Keys of Bartlesville, OK. 9 grandchildren, 6 great grandchildren. Funeral Service 1 PM May 7, 2003 at Franklin OH Burial: Miami Valley Memorial Gardens Centerville OH

** This is rather an important obituary as this family has not been traced completely. I have left a message with the Funeral Home in hopes that someone from this line will get in touch with me. Louis Kesterson Keys SR - was the son of Theodore Syphian Keys who married Margaret Jeanette Kesterson. Margaret was the d/o John & Margaret Harriet (Lewis) Kesterson and John was the son of David Chadwell Kesterson. John and Margaret left Claiborne TN - stayed in Chattanooga TN for awhile, then moved to Indian Nation. The Keys children are registered in the Cherokee Nation Rolls because Theodore Syphian Keys was proven to have Indian Heritage.
